In June 2003, the Cross Barn, a spectacular 16th Century building in the centre of Odiham was taken over from Hart District Council by a Management Committee of local residents for use as a village and community centre. The Cross Barn is one of the earliest agricultural buildings built of brick in Hampshire and further information about it can be found by visiting the History link in the menu on the left. Expertly converted in 1997, its size and position in the centre of the village make it an ideal venue with a difference for meetings, exhibitions, lectures, classes, private functions, celebrations and children's parties. There is a well equipped kitchen. The barn will accommodate a maximum of 150 people sitting and standing or 120 seated theatre-style. However, if a projector is in use this number reduces to 100. Seated at tables, the recommended maximum is 80. In all situations organisers must ensure good access to fire exits. A key is available for collection from the George Hotel in the High Street, immediately prior to hiring. This should be returned immediately at the end of the hiring period.
